I think you are taking my comments a bit personally, where they really weren't directed specifically at you or your product. I have ZERO animosity for you, and respect for anyone who brings a product to market.

In the case of your products, I think you have done a better job in one aspect than many others, in that you produce samplesets which are actually useable, and resasonably well recorded for the most part, LOL.

What I find troubling is the degree to which many selling these types of soundsets market them as though a person is going to get a "virtual Motif" (or FantomX, etc.) ... as though they are going to get "all of the sounds" of these instruments without buying an actual instrument. I don't know how you may have changed your marketing approach or if you have improved your product since I last checked it out ... but if you are billing your stuff in this manner we both know that this is fundamentally dishonest.

This can be demonstrated in about 15 seconds by simply putting a Motif, FantomX or Triton next to your samplesets running on any host you choose.

As I indicated in my review, your stuff can be musically useful. I'm not stating otherwise here. I am only offering an opinion (which is actually very close to being an undeniable fact) that you are not selling "virtual Motifs", "Virtual FantomXs" or anything even close to it.
